God's Providence

If you were at last Sunday's worship service (Jan 31,05) you heard a sermon on God's Providence. Well, Coreen showed me an awesome devotional for today that I hadn't seen before. God is good! Check it out below and see what you think. From "The Word for you Today" devotional Tuesday Feb 1, 2005: "You meant it for evil against me; But God meant if for Good." Genesis 50:20 GOOD WILL COME OUT OF IT In spite of the fact that Joseph was betrayed by his brothers, sold into slavery, wrongly accused of rape by Potiphar's wife and sent to prison for many years, he could say: "You meant it for evil against me; but God meant if for good." How often has something happened in your life that you later realized was necessary? If you hadn't sustained this or walked through that you wouldn't be ready for the blessings you're enjoying now, right?
